Proper Storage

First off, storage is key. Never just toss your Pseibandase Dodgers jersey in a heap with other clothes. Invest in a good quality garment bag to protect it from dust, light, and moisture. Ideally, store it in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. UV rays can fade the colors and damage the fabric over time. Avoid storing it in a humid environment, as this can lead to mold and mildew growth. Use padded hangers to prevent stretching or distortion of the shoulders. If you're storing the jersey for an extended period, consider wrapping it in acid-free tissue paper to further protect it from damage. Proper storage is essential for preserving the condition and value of your Pseibandase jersey.

Cleaning Guidelines

When it comes to cleaning your Pseibandase Dodgers jersey, proceed with caution. Avoid washing it in a machine unless absolutely necessary. Hand-washing is the preferred method, using a mild detergent and cool water. Gently agitate the jersey in the water, being careful not to scrub or twist the fabric. Rinse thoroughly with clean water to remove all traces of detergent. Never use bleach or harsh chemicals, as these can damage the colors and fibers. If you must machine wash, use a delicate cycle and place the jersey inside a mesh laundry bag for added protection. Always air dry the jersey, avoiding the use of a dryer, which can cause shrinkage and damage. Follow these cleaning guidelines to keep your Pseibandase jersey looking its best.

Displaying Your Jersey

Want to show off your awesome Pseibandase Dodgers jersey? Displaying it can be a great way to showcase your collection, but it's important to do it properly. Avoid hanging the jersey in direct sunlight or under bright lights, as this can cause fading. Consider using a display case with UV-protective glass to shield the jersey from harmful rays. Make sure the display case is well-ventilated to prevent moisture buildup. Use a padded mannequin or a custom-made frame to support the jersey and prevent stretching or distortion. Avoid using adhesives or pins to attach the jersey to the display, as these can damage the fabric. Regularly dust the display case to keep it clean and free from dirt. Displaying your Pseibandase jersey with care will protect it from damage and enhance its visual appeal.
